Pricing placement: the meter owns money. All three capture paths (hook, tool, gateway) deliver tokens + model; pricing happens ONCE in the WS3/WS4 pipeline from the approved registry snapshot. Client-submitted observe events are re-priced server-side; client cost is a hint, never the booked number. Engine-computed events (reuse/sourcing, waves 3+) carry their own math and are born meter-priced in-process.

Auth (WS2)
- Humans: OIDC/SSO (RS256 vs org issuer JWKS; admin via
circulara_role=adminclaim). - Named agents: short-lived HS256 seat tokens minted at POST /v1/seats/:id/token (admin).
- Dev mode ONLY with CIRCULARA_AUTH_MODE=dev:
Bearer dev-admin-token/dev-seat-token. - Gateway (M2): per-seat credentials from POST /v1/seats/:id/gateway-credential; the host sends the credential as x-api-key to POST /gateway/anthropic/v1/messages; backend maps credential -> seat, forwards on the tenant's real key, meters per seat.

Invariants the tests enforce
- Tenant isolation; append-only meter_events; admin-only agent seats (AD6).
- avoided_usd == counterfactual - actual; sourcing types require the v1.1 block; M1 call_id chaining telescopes per-call savings.
- Provider keys never at rest in plaintext (envelope AES-256-GCM, wrong-KEK/tamper throw); write-only API (names listed, values never returned).
- Gateway: unknown credential 401; missing tenant key 503; per-seat attribution exact; registry-priced usage.
- OIDC: wrong issuer rejected; dev tokens rejected outside dev mode; agent tokens expire.
Keys
Runtime keys come ONLY from the external env file via loadSecret() (path in src/config.ts, names in /context/api.md): CIRCULARA_MASTER_KEY (envelope KEK), CIRCULARA_AGENT_TOKEN_SECRET (agent JWTs), tenant provider keys via the API. Never hardcoded, never logged, never committed.
